Longarm enlists a play-pretty in a game of play-deadly!
Deputy U.S. Marshal Custis Long is out to recover fifty grand that the late Abner Prentiss hid away before being arrested--in the company of hired gal-pal Cherry Poppin. Since Prentiss murdered his partners, his former play-pretty may be the only one who can lead Longarm to the stash. But traipsing around town with everyone's favorite whore is no way to conduct an investigation--and Longarm is soon defending Miss Poppin's honor like a latter-day Don Quixote. And now that a suddenly cash-rich local lawman may be involved, it looks like a lot more blood will be shed over this dead outlaw's blood moneyβ¦
